Nizamabad, Kamareddy Ring In New Year 2026 With Festive Cheer
Crowds, food, and family reunions mark the farewell to 2025 and welcome 2026
Nizamabad: The farewell to 2025 and the welcome to the New Year 2026 were marked with lively celebrations across Nizamabad and Kamareddy districts on Wednesday. People made special arrangements in residential colonies and commercial centres to usher in the New Year, with large crowds, particularly youth, taking part in the festivities.
To meet the increased demand, business establishments set up additional counters for New Year celebrations. Hotels, restaurants, sweet shops and other commercial outlets witnessed heavy footfall. In Nizamabad town, areas such as Gandhi Chowk, Railway Station Road, Phulong, Vinayaknagar, Varni Road, Bodhan Road, Gandhi Gunj, Subhashnagar and Kanteshwar saw large gatherings of people.
Many job-oriented youths working in cities such as Hyderabad, Bengaluru, Chennai, Mumbai, Pune and New Delhi returned to their native places in Nizamabad town and surrounding villages to celebrate the occasion with their families.
Temples and churches in the town also witnessed a steady flow of devotees on the occasion. Meanwhile, prices of food items and sweets rose due to high demand. Chicken prices touched Rs 320 per kg, while eggs were sold at Rs 96 per dozen.
